L Sprague De Camp created the Krishna series, of which "The Hostage Of Zir" is but one example, as a modern version of Edgar Rice Burrough's Barsoom tales. Drawing on his own vast experiences of travel in the Middle East, De Camp creates a more practical view of another world, and a vastly entertaining one. De Camp's sly sense of humor shines through every page of the entire series.

Being a hero is one thing. Being a tourist guide, to a bunch of spoiled, self-destructive louts is very much harder! And getting a bunch of tourists back alive, through lynch mobs, obtuse bureaucrats, & kidnappings may be more than our hero can handle!

Every fan of Golden Age Science Fiction should have the complete Krishna Series on his bookshelf.
